CLE State Requirements:
Four states (Texas, Pennsylvania, New York, and Delaware) require specific procedures and documentation in order for attorneys to receive CLE credit at the Spring Meeting. Attendees from all other states should sign-in once for the meeting and take a Uniform Certificate of Attendance form.
The Texas scantron CLE card is will be in the back of every CLE Session room. Refer to the scantron card for specific directions. Each Texas attendee obtaining credit must also sign in on the standard CLE sign in sheet as well fill out a Uniform Certificate.
Each Pennsylvania attendee must sign in on the standard CLE sign-in sheet and also take a Uniform Certificate of Attendance which will be in the back of every CLE session room. Please be sure to read the instructions at the top of the PENN form as to where to send your certificate.
The New York attendees sign in and out at each session they attend and must obtain New York Certificate of Attendance forms. These forms will be available at the back of each room, and extras will be available at the registration counter. Attendees only need to fill out one Certificate after they have completed the programs they plan to attend at the Spring Meeting.
The Delaware attendee must sign in and out at each session he/she attends and take a uniform certificate of attendance. Please read the top of the Uniform Certificate as to where it should be filed.
